Astrophil Press About Astrophil Press was founded in 2008 when duncan b. barlow invested his first university paycheck to publish a small collection of poems by David Gruber. Since its genesis in a Jacksonville, Florida sun room, Astrophil has worked slowly and quietly to publish young writers, established writers, and important books that have fallen out of print.The name Astrophil Press (derived from Phillip Sydney’s Astrophil and Stella) is a nod to the rich history of stylistic innovations in writing and in this spirit, we strive to publish work from a variety of aesthetic traditions that explore the possibilities of genre, form, and language. We thrill in reading work that falls in the spaces in-between what is known and what is unknown.Simply put: Astrophil Press publishes books that explore the possibilities of language, form, and genre. Before submitting, you should use your own judgment to determine whether the project meets your standards.Always read the full guidelines provided by the publisher.Try to read at least one previous publication to get a better idea of what the editor would like to see.Unless the publisher's guidelines state otherwise, always use industry standard manuscript formatting.For book publishers, it is standard to submit a cover letter, synopsis, and sample instead of the full manuscript. Do this unless otherwise instructed.Be professional, patient, and persistent.
